Output b21a9151cbff2e13cb138678476a0d6d530f87e052d29a9ea8e7153c60e90874:108

value
2899816
script pubkey
OP_0 OP_PUSHBYTES_20 9814658b4fc727731c80a212937762bc8fa87e16
address
bc1qnq2xtz60cunhx8yq5gffxamzhj86slskx8760w
transaction
b21a9151cbff2e13cb138678476a0d6d530f87e052d29a9ea8e7153c60e90874
confirmations
223569
spent
true